2 Chronicles 29:1-11 - A Revival Of Righteousness
It was a blessing for Judah that Ahaz left as successor a son who inherited none of his father's traits. Hezekiah ranks as one of the best kings that occupied the throne of David. This chapter is full of illustrative and interesting incident. In the first month of his reign, the young king began his work of reform by assembling to his help the priests and Levites, and bidding them make all possible speed to cleanse the Temple.
The clarion call of this exhortation rings yet and bids us cleanse the inner shrine of our heart from all filthiness of the flesh and spirit. Let us hasten to open the doors, kindle the lamps, and burn incense in the inner prayer-chamber of the heart. And what is true for the individual applies equally to the national conscience. Religion is the safeguard of our prosperity; and they who secure a healthy religious sentiment contribute as much to the well-being of their fatherland as the statesmen and politicians of world-wide fame. Chapter Summary: 2 Chronicles 29

1  Hezekiah's good reign
3  He restores religion
5  He exhorts the Levites
12  They sanctify themselves, and cleanse the house of God
20  Hezekiah offers solemn sacrifices,
24  wherein the Levites are more forward than the priests

What do the individual words in 2 Chronicles 29:4 mean?

And he brought in - the priests and the Levites and gathered them in Square the East
וַיָּבֵ֥א אֶת־ הַכֹּהֲנִ֖ים וְאֶת־ הַלְוִיִּ֑ם וַיַּֽאַסְפֵ֖ם לִרְח֥וֹב הַמִּזְרָֽח

וַיָּבֵ֥א  And  he  brought  in 
Parse: Conjunctive waw, Verb, Hifil, Consecutive imperfect, third person masculine singular
Root: בֹּוא 
Sense: to go in, enter, come, go, come in.
אֶת־  - 
Parse: Direct object marker
Root: אֹות 
Sense: sign of the definite direct object, not translated in English but generally preceding and indicating the accusative.
הַכֹּהֲנִ֖ים  the  priests 
Parse: Article, Noun, masculine plural
Root: כֹּהֵן  
Sense: priest, principal officer or chief ruler.
הַלְוִיִּ֑ם  the  Levites 
Parse: Article, Proper Noun, masculine plural
Root: לֵוִי  
Sense: the descendants of Levi, the 3rd son of Jacob by Leah.
וַיַּֽאַסְפֵ֖ם  and  gathered  them 
Parse: Conjunctive waw, Verb, Qal, Consecutive imperfect, third person masculine singular, third person masculine plural
Root: אָסַף 
Sense: to gather, receive, remove, gather in.
לִרְח֥וֹב  in  Square 
Parse: Preposition-l, Noun, feminine singular construct
Root: רְחֹב  
Sense: broad or open place or plaza.
הַמִּזְרָֽח  the  East 
Parse: Article, Noun, masculine singular
Root: מִזְרָח  
Sense: place of sunrise, east.
